Have done this a few times before and has always been a hoot . What I suggest is a ticket that covers the number of days that you are there ,turn up for 2 days ,5 days whatever . The wind does not always co operate and what we have done in the past is take advantage of lower priced tickets around $70 per day . Lower priced accom (from $50 per day yha dorm to $135 twin share inc breaky and dinner in a lodge ) When the wind is on go kiting .You will be knackered after 3 hrs .I have been going there snowkiting since 98 and know where to go where it is good and what to avoid .

If you mean the resort no .not allowed but just above the resort it is excellent .ramshead range just above the top of Karels T Bar Its all above 2000 m so there is extra cover there.It is actually a bowl just behind the ramshead range and the wind is quite smooth .If there is a fair bit of snow you can get some nice runs on the western side of the ridge that heads to kosi dropping down into the valley where cootapatamba hut is (Beware tho one of the guys a couple of years ago dropped in there right behind the lee of the Kosi ridge and there was no wind and he had to walk out .We were kiting there after a 20 cm fall in sept 2006 no worries.The resort was shot dirt everywhere .You can also start out near the bridge that crosses the creek on the track up to Kosi but it tends to be gusty and the wind carves some pretty nasty stuff in there .

hotracer said...

ps you will need a parks pass for entry into the national park as in perisher but in Thredbo you will also need a one trip lift pass to the top of the mountain, $27, I think


yes that is right you do .it is $35 now and thanks to some people a couple of years ago leaving their kites with the liftie at Karels (duh) and skiing karels and the basin for hours when the wind was crap on a crackenback only chair ride and talking to everyone about it, if you roll up with your kite saying that you are going backcountry they might not load you on .(Hopefully things have blown over after a couple of years and they will load kiters like every other backcountry skier/boarder )
I plan to but a 2 or 3 day pass where it works out at $70 per day where I can kite and ride lifts if the wind is poor at the top .
